Stucco Repair in Phoenix: Addressing the Desert's Toughest Challenges

Phoenix's scorching climate presents unique challenges for stucco—the dominant exterior finish on approximately 85% of residential homes across the valley. From Scottsdale's upscale Spanish Colonial Revival estates to the master-planned communities of Ahwatukee and Sun City, stucco systems in Maricopa County face relentless thermal stress, intense UV exposure, and episodic monsoon moisture that can compromise structural integrity within years if not properly maintained or repaired.

Understanding how Phoenix's extreme environment affects stucco, and knowing when professional repair is necessary, helps homeowners protect both their property investment and their home's weather-resistant envelope.

How Phoenix's Climate Damages Stucco Systems

Thermal Stress and Expansion Cycles

Phoenix experiences dramatic temperature swings that put enormous stress on stucco finishes. Summer highs regularly exceed 115°F (46°C), while nighttime temperatures can drop 30-40°F or more—creating constant expansion and contraction cycles that traditional stucco systems struggle to accommodate.

Stucco expands as it heats during the day and contracts as it cools at night. Without properly positioned expansion joints, this thermal movement concentrates stress along predictable paths, resulting in a characteristic crack pattern that typically emerges within 12-24 months of installation. Many Phoenix homes built before modern expansion joint standards were implemented show this telltale diagonal and perpendicular cracking across their facade.

The solution is installation of expansion joints every 10-15 feet in both directions and around all penetrations, corners, and areas where different materials meet. These joints accommodate thermal movement and prevent stress cracks. Using foam backer rod behind caulk joints—and ensuring caulk is never applied before stucco fully cures—maintains flexibility and watertightness. Proper joint tooling is essential to keep joints functional through seasonal cycles.

UV Degradation and Color Fade

At 1,100 feet elevation, Phoenix receives intense UV exposure year-round, with only 8-10 inches of annual precipitation to weather-strip stucco finishes. The low humidity (15-25%) accelerates curing but also rapidly breaks down color pigments in traditional stucco coatings.

Iron oxide and synthetic pigments used in stucco finish coats are chosen specifically for fade resistance and UV stability, but even quality pigments fade noticeably after 8-15 years of Phoenix exposure. Homes in sun-facing orientations on Camelback Mountain's north slope, or throughout central Phoenix neighborhoods, often develop visible color variation—the south and west faces appearing significantly lighter than protected north and east elevations.

This aesthetic degradation, especially problematic in HOA-managed communities like Paradise Valley, Chandler, and Gilbert where uniform stucco appearance is mandated, may require color matching and texture blending services or full re-coat applications to restore compliance and curb appeal.

Monsoon Moisture and Water Intrusion

Phoenix's monsoon season (July-September) delivers intense but brief downpours that test stucco integrity. Unlike regions with sustained rainfall that allows gradual water absorption, monsoon storms drive horizontal water at high velocity—often with 40+ mph winds—directly against vertical stucco surfaces.

When expansion cracks, settlement cracks, or improper flashing exist, monsoon moisture penetrates behind the stucco coating and into the wall assembly. The three-coat cement-based stucco system typical of Phoenix homes (applied over wire mesh) relies on a continuous moisture barrier. Once breached, water wicks into substrate materials, creating interior damage that may not become visible until months later.

The weep screed—a perforated metal strip installed at the base of the wall—is critical for directing moisture out of the stucco assembly and preventing water intrusion. When weep screeds are clogged with caulk, paint, or debris, or when they're missing entirely on older homes, moisture accumulates rather than drains, accelerating substrate deterioration and potential mold growth in the wall cavity.

Understanding Stucco Repair Scope and Cost

Assessment and Diagnosis

A professional stucco inspection and crack assessment ($150-$300) evaluates damage cause, determines whether cracks are active or stable, and identifies moisture intrusion risk. This assessment distinguishes between:

Understanding damage cause is essential before investing in repair. Patching a stress crack without installing proper expansion joints simply delays the inevitable—the same crack pattern will reappear within 12-24 months as thermal stress resumes.

Professional Installation Standards

Brown Coat Flotation Technique

The brown coat (second coat in the three-coat system) is critical for creating proper substrate for finish coat adhesion. Professional application uses the brown coat floating technique:

Float the brown coat with a wood or magnesium float using long horizontal strokes to fill small voids and create a uniform plane, achieving flatness within 1/4 inch over 10 feet as measured with a straightedge. This precision prevents stress concentration and ensures even water runoff.

A common mistake is over-floating the brown coat until it appears smooth and slicked. This causes the fine aggregate to separate and rise to the surface, creating a weak exterior layer prone to dusting and erosion. Instead, leave the brown coat slightly textured with small aggregate showing through—this provides proper mechanical grip for finish coat adhesion and allows finish coat application without de-bonding or flaking.

Material Quality and Substrate Integrity

Clean, well-graded masonry sand as the aggregate component ensures proper strength and bonding in base coats. Contaminated or poorly graded sand compromises strength and creates voids that trap moisture.

Modern codes (referenced in IRC R703) require 15-minute fire ratings on exterior walls, making proper base coat application non-negotiable. The three-coat system, properly specified and applied, meets these requirements when base coats are adequately compressed and cured.

Seasonal Considerations for Phoenix Stucco Work

Monsoon Season Scheduling

Phoenix contractors typically avoid stucco application during active monsoon conditions (July-September), when high-velocity winds and brief intense rainfall interfere with proper curing and material bonding. Application during monsoon season risks:

Planning repairs and re-coats for May-June (pre-monsoon) or October-November (post-monsoon) allows proper curing and long-term performance.

Dust Storm Considerations

Haboobs (dust storms) during spring and early monsoon season require protective measures during application. Work must be suspended during active dust conditions to prevent embedded particles in fresh stucco.
